Commerce Ministry seeks details of spice bans by Singapore, Hong Kong

IndiaTimes Tuesday, 23 April 2024
Commerce and industry ministry has initiated an inquiry into the banning of certain spices manufactured by MDH and Everest in Singapore and Hong Kong. They have requested detailed information from authorities in these countries, including technical specifications, analytical reports, and specifics regarding rejected shipments. The inquiry extends to embassies and relevant food agencies, with cooperation from the companies involved.
